Ivan Ljubicic defeated Fernando Gonzalez 6-3 6-4 7-5 in the Vienna final on hard. The upset overturned the form book — Fernando Gonzalez came in leading the head-to-head 4–3, defending last year's quarter-final. Ivan Ljubicic narrowed the head-to-head to 4–4.
